Saturday 2nd August 2025 marked a landmark occasion as the Burstall Flower Show celebrated its 70th anniversary – a cherished community tradition that first began in 1954.
Running from 12–5pm, the show remained true to its roots, with the Flower and Produce Marquee at its heart. Villagers and friends will once again competed in categories ranging from vegetable growing and baking to flower arranging and handicrafts. Visitors also took part in judging The Great Burstall Bake Off, crowning this year’s best Victoria Sandwich.
To mark the 70th milestone, a special treasure hunt took place, featuring memories and moments from past shows and celebrating generations of Burstall families who have taken part over the decades.
This year’s event was held in memory of Nick Fiske, long-serving President of the Burstall Horticultural Society, who passed away in November 2024. Nick was born in Burstall in 1936 and dedicated much of his life to the village, serving as Church Warden, Parish Councillor, and a key organiser of the Flower Show for many years.
Live entertainment came from Ipswich’s Swing Machine Big Band, performing at 1pm and again at 2:15pm. They provided a fitting soundtrack to the classic vehicle display, which included models from the 1930s through to the 1960s. A trophy was awarded for the Best Vehicle.

This year’s show was generously sponsored by Ellisons Solicitors and Gladwells, with additional support from Walnes Seeds and the many local businesses who donated to the grand draw, including the New Wolsey Theatre, SEH French, The Brook Inn, and Adnams of Hadleigh.
From humble beginnings in 1954 – when flower entries cost just sixpence – to today’s vibrant community celebration, the Burstall Flower Show continues to grow, thanks to the passion and dedication of villagers past and present.
2026 will mark the 71st Show having taken place every year since 1954, apart from a 2 year interruption due to lockdowns for covid-19.
